Transform Your Garden From Seed to Harvest
Ready to launch on a fascinating gardening quest? From minute seeds to a bountiful harvest, the process is magical. First, select seeds that are appropriate for your region. Prepare your soil by enriching it with organic matter. Plant the seeds at the ideal depth and distance them appropriately.
Water your seedlings regularly to help them germinate. As they grow, offer adequate illumination. Keep an eye out for insects and treat them organically.
- Harvest your crops at their peak of maturity.
- Savor the fruits of your labor!
